The Art Of Acid Etching Metal

acid etching metal is a fascinating process that has been used for centuries to create intricate designs and patterns on various types of metals. This technique involves using acid to selectively remove metal from the surface, leaving behind a beautifully etched design. From jewelry making to industrial applications, acid etching has a wide range of uses and can produce stunning results when done correctly.

The process of acid etching metal begins with preparing the metal surface. The metal is first cleaned thoroughly to remove any dirt, oils, or other contaminants that could interfere with the etching process. Once the metal is clean, a resist material such as wax or a special acid-resistant coating is applied to the areas that will not be etched. This resist material acts as a barrier, protecting those areas from the acid and ensuring that only the desired design is etched into the metal.

Next, the metal is submerged in an acid solution. The type of acid used depends on the type of metal being etched and the desired results. Common acids used for etching metal include ferric chloride, nitric acid, and hydrochloric acid. The metal is left in the acid solution for a specified amount of time, during which the acid eats away at the exposed areas of the metal, creating the desired design.

The depth and detail of the etched design can be controlled by adjusting the strength of the acid, the length of time the metal is immersed in the solution, and the type of resist material used. For intricate designs with fine details, a weaker acid solution and longer etching time may be required. Conversely, for larger, bolder designs, a stronger acid solution and shorter etching time may be more appropriate.

Once the etching process is complete, the resist material is removed, revealing the beautifully etched design on the metal surface. Depending on the desired finish, the metal may be further treated by buffing, polishing, or coating to enhance the final appearance of the etched design.

In addition to its artistic applications, acid etching metal is also commonly used in industrial processes such as metal fabrication and engraving. Etching metal can be used to mark parts, create serial numbers, or add branding to metal components. The precise and controlled nature of acid etching makes it an ideal method for creating high-quality, permanent markings on metal surfaces.

However, it is important to note that acid etching metal can be a hazardous process if not done properly. Acids can be corrosive and toxic, so it is essential to take the necessary safety precautions when working with acid etching solutions. Protective gear such as gloves, goggles, and aprons should be worn at all times, and the etching process should be conducted in a well-ventilated area to minimize fume exposure.
